Transaction 81e25ad69eecdcd39110d80668f45220739c9a28aef1ffdb7f486cd45d199887
1 Input
1 Output
-
81e25ad69eecdcd39110d80668f45220739c9a28aef1ffdb7f486cd45d199887:0
- value
- 417680
- script pubkey
- OP_0 OP_PUSHBYTES_20 50324bb2d7c33ab13fa3c3b6a58f7da193eb3030
- address
- bc1q2qeyhvkhcvatz0arcwm2trma5xf7kvpsw6z08e